1. Material
When purchasing a leather sofa it is essential to consider the kind of leather you'll end up getting. Full grain leather is the premium choice as it's not only a beautiful material but very durable. It's also more expensive than top-grain leather. Top grain leather is comprised of the top layer and has been buffed, sanded, and polished to eliminate any imperfections. This is a great choice for those who do not want to pay for the premium price of full grain leather but still want a soft and durable leather.

4. Warranty
The best leather sofas often come with a warranty, however the quality of the warranty is a major factor to consider. A good leather sofa warranty should include the frame and spring support system and also the material workmanship such as button tufting and upholstery seams. The majority of furniture stores offer a warranty for their sofas, but it's important to read the fine print before committing.
The majority of furniture companies offer a limited lifetime guarantee for the frame and suspension of their furniture and a one year warranty on any fabric. They may also offer an additional warranty on certain components, such as spring construction and the reclining mechanism. The warranty period for the sofa must be noted on the product's page. The terms and conditions of the company will include a full description of the warranty.
